Report: Rice asked Olmert to halt strikes in Gaza

Washington Post reports US secretary of state urged Israeli prime minister to issue public statement saying Israel would halt strikes in Gaza if rocket attacks stop

US Secretary of State Condoleezza Rive has helped Egypt mediate in talks between Israel and Hamas regarding a ceasefire, the Washington Post reported Sunday.

 

Quoting US, Israeli and Arab officials, the newspaper claims that Rice "privately asked Prime Minister Ehud Olmert to issue a public statement that Israel would halt attacks if Hamas stopped firing crude rockets at Israeli towns and cities."

 

At a press conference with the Czech prime minister last week, Olmert indeed vowed that "if terror stops, if Qassams stop landing in Sderot and Grad rockets in Ashkelon, and if the arms smuggling and incessant infiltrations cease – Israel would hold its fire."

 

According to the Post, a day later Egyptian officials presented the statement to Hamas, and rocket barrages consequently stopped.

 

However, despite the dramatic decrease in IDF operations in the Strip and in Qassam attacks on Israel, both Olmert and defense Minister Ehud Barak continue to deny the existence of a truce between Israel and Hamas.
